Welcome to the Pasadena Group of the Sierra Club! We organize hikes in the San Gabriel Mountains, as well as programs on local and regional conservation issues throughout the San Gabriel Valley and beyond.
You don't need to be a Sierra Club member to hike with us -- all are welcome! Our long-standing Thursday night hike has MOVED from Eaton Canyon/Henninger Flats to La Cañada! We'll enjoy great views of the LA basin and the night sky while getting an aerobic workout. This hike is 5 miles round trip, with 1300' elevation gain, along the Earl Canyon Motorway (which is actually a dirt fire road). At the top we'll pause to enjoy the city views from the lookout point on the concrete slab.
No pets please. If you have a service dog, contact hike leader in advance.
Level: Moderate.
Bring: sturdy footwear, water, clothing layers (jacket or windbreaker), and a flashlight or headlamp.
